Sustainable Cat Grooming at Home: Tips and Techniques
Grooming cats at home can significantly contribute to their well-being and environmental sustainability. Eco-friendly grooming begins with using sustainable tools. Opt for brushes made from natural materials, like bamboo or recycled plastics, that are durable and biodegradable. Invest in grooming clippers that are rechargeable instead of battery-operated, which reduces waste. Always ensure that the grooming products you choose are free of harmful chemicals. Look for brands that use natural ingredients and environmentally friendly packaging. Beyond tools, consider the environmental impact of your cat’s grooming routine.
Regular grooming sessions can minimize shedding, preventing excess hair from ending up as waste. It’s important to create a harmonious grooming environment at home. Find a comfortable spot where your cat feels relaxed. When grooming, employ positive reinforcement techniques to make the experience enjoyable. Use treats or praises to encourage your cat to cooperate. Another sustainable practice is recycling or donating old grooming items. Instead of discarding old brushes or toys, think of ways to repurpose or give them away to a local shelter. This reduces waste while supporting another pet’s needs.
Natural Grooming Products
Utilizing natural grooming products is essential for sustainability and your cat’s health. Look for shampoos, conditioners, and sprays that are made from organic and biodegradable ingredients. These options are not only safer for your cat but also for the environment. Avoid products with synthetic fragrances or parabens that linger in waterways post-use. Always read ingredient labels to ensure you’re making a sustainable choice. Additionally, you can make some grooming supplies at home, like brushing solutions using water and a drop of natural essential oil, creating a pleasant bathing experience for your furry friend.
Homemade cat wipes can be made from cloth and eco-friendly cleaners for a quick clean between baths. Another sustainable practice is bathing your cat less frequently. Over-bathing can strip the natural oils from their skin. Instead, opt for brushing and spot cleaning. This encourages your cat’s natural oils while also conserving water. The environmental impact of grooming extends beyond the materials to include the water and energy used. Being mindful of these factors promotes a more sustainable grooming strategy that benefits both your cat and the planet.
Eco-Friendly Grooming Techniques
There are various eco-friendly grooming techniques you can adopt at home. One is the use of a gentle deshedding tool to help reduce loose fur without creating a mess. Regularly cleaning and maintaining these tools not only extends their lifespan but also ensures effective grooming. Additionally, using a natural spray or a damp cloth to help with tangles is a great alternative to chemical products. Always brush your cat’s fur in the direction it grows, promoting comfort and reducing stress during grooming sessions.
Moreover, observe the skin and fur condition during grooming. Identifying any issues early on allows for prompt treatment, reducing the need for medications that can harm the environment. When using products for ear cleaning or nail trimming, choose those that align with your eco-friendly philosophy. Always seek pet-safe alternatives. Simplifying your grooming routine can also support sustainability, focusing on core needs rather than numerous products.
